Sélectionnez Performance sur Mariadb Galera Cluster vs. Mariadb est terrible

Nous évaluons une configuration de Galera et nous n'avons pas remarqué à de nombreux inconvénients, sauf quelques requêtes qui ont des performances de lecture terribles, je ne peux pas mettre mon doigt dessus.

La requête en soi n'est pas vraiment optimisée mais elle revient moins de 0,20 seconde sur la boîte de production. Et prend plusieurs minutes sur une configuration de Beefy Galera 3-Node. (sur beaucoup de matériel plus résistant au cœur).

J'ai réussi à résoudre celui-ci - pour la plupart en modifiant quelques paramètres. Apparemment, il semble que la base de données doit se réchauffer en ouvrant les tables au moins une fois. C'est un comportement que je connais depuis MySQL 5 avec beaucoup de tables et de bases de données.

La requête fonctionne toujours lentement quand c'est la première fois qu'elle exécute (table cache IS OFF). En modifiant les paramètres ci-dessous, cela ne se produit que sur la première manche de la requête. Toute tentative supplémentaire de fonctionner après cela ne l'exhère pas à ce ralentissement. Les paramètres suivants ont aidé

[mysqld_safe]
open-files-limit = 65535

Et

[mysqld]
innodb_open_files       = 16384

table_cache = 800
table_open_cache = 40000
table_definition_cache = 3000
thread_cache_size = 50

Je crois que la raison est que l'information_scheme est le goulot d'étranglement ici. Afaik, un problème connu lorsqu'il a beaucoup de tables autour.
